
Lesson 2 Word Processing
2.1 The Tool Bar

To start Microsoft Word, click on the Word icon on your desktop. The program
will opens with a blank document window.

2.2 The Top Ten Toolbar Buttons
1. The New
button creates a new blank page.
2. The Save
button saves the document.
3. The Print
button prints the current document.
4. The Spell
Check button checks for
spelling errors throughout the
document.
5. The Cut,
Copy, and Paste buttons allows
selected text to be cut,
copied, and pasted
to another location.
6. The Undo
button undoes the last action taken.
7. The Font
Drop-down List Box and Font Size box
changes
the font and size of
the text quickly.
8. The Bold,
Italicizes, and Underline buttons
changes selected text.
9. The Font
Color button changes the color of
the text and has a drop down
menu of color
choices.
10. The Word
Art button enables the user to
create decorative text for the
document.
